- OVERVIEW
-
- It's great to be able to be notified of inbound e-mail or a
- completed print job via a NetWare message broadcast (i.e., SEND).
-
- However, the NetWare broadcast will stop whatever is currently
- running on your PC until you press Ctrl-Enter. And this usually
- happens when you walk away from your desk for awhile to let a
- report or recompilation finish.
-
- Also, the NetWare broadcasts won't pop-up over graphics modes,
- which can mean that you may not get a message for awhile if you're
- working in a word processor or graphics package that uses the PC
- display in a graphics mode.
-
- CastAway! is designed to overcome both of these limitations, and
- give you a better way of handling NetWare message broadcasts.
-
- At a memory-resident overhead of less than 2-1/2KB, you'll hardly
- even notice that CastAway! is loaded on your PC.
-
- Plus, CastAway! v2 now provides a pop-up interface allowing you to
- send, as well as receive broadcast messages.
-
- Just press the CastAway! hot-key (the default is ALT-C, but this
- is reconfigurable, see the section CHANGING THE DEFAULT HOT KEY
- below), and a menu will be displayed listing all users currently
- logged into your file server. Highlight a user and press Enter
- to send a broadcast message to that user. Or use the F5 Mark key
- to mark several users, then press Enter to send a message to the
- marked users. Supervisor equivalents can also take advantage of
- an undocumented key, Shift+F5 to mark all users.

- HOW CASTAWAY! WORKS
-
- If you are not running ExpressIT! Electronic Mail, run the
- EXINSTAL program to serialize CastAway! to your file server.
-
- To install CastAway!, simply type the command CASTAWAY.
- You may wish to consult the section below titled "COMMAND LINE
- PARAMETERS" for information on CastAway! options.
-
- For best results, CastAway! should be loaded after the NetWare
- shell (NETx), and before any other pop-up programs.
-
- When CastAway! receives an inbound message, it will pop-up over
- your current application, make a sound similar to an office phone
- ringing, and display the broadcast message. You can press <Escape>
- to remove the CastAway! display from the screen.
-
- But what if I'm away from my desk?
-
- Well, that's where some of CastAway's advanced features come into
- play.
-
- CastAway! uses several delay timings to control how it displays
- broadcast messages.
-
- If CastAway! detects that you haven't pressed any keys within it's
- "Inactive Delay" period (the default is 120 seconds = 2 minutes),
- CastAway! assumes that you are not currently working on your PC,
- and will not pop-up the broadcast message delay. Instead, it will
- display a flashing symbol in the upper right hand corner of the PC's
- monitor, and make a "phone ringing" sound based on the time specified
- as the "Ring Delay" period (the default is 60 seconds = 1 minute).
-
- While this activity is occurring, your PC keeps executing the program
- that was running...until you press a key on the keyboard. At that
- time, CastAway! will pop-up and display the broadcast message, and
- wait for you to press the <Escape> key.
-
- What if you haven't been away from your desk long enough for the
- "Inactive Delay" to take effect. In that case, CastAway! will pop-up
- and display the broadcast message. However, if CastAway! does not
- receive its <Escape> keypress within the "Wait Delay" period (the
- default is 15 seconds), it will assume that you are not currently
- working on your PC, and will allow your PC to continue executing
- the program that was running before the broadcast message was
- received...until you press a key on the keyboard.
-

- COMMAND-LINE PARAMETERS
-
- CastAway! Supports the following command-line parameters:
-
- /? displays command-line parameter information
-
- /U unloads CastAway! from memory, only if CastAway! was the last
- program loaded into memory.
- /D tells CastAway! to use disk overlays in favor of expanded or
- extended memory.
- /N installs CastAway! entirely in conventional memory, disabling any
- memory swapping.
- /ND tells CastAway! not to use disk overlays.
- /NE tells CastAway! not to use expanded memory.
- /NX tells CastAway! not to use extended memory.
- /NU tells CastAway! not to use upper (high DOS) memory. (640KB - 1MB)
-
- /I=99 where 99 is a value greater than 15 sets the inactive delay.
- If no keys are pressed within this many seconds, CastAway!
- considers the PC to be inactive. (default = 120 seconds)
- /R=99 where 99 is a value greater than 15 sets the ring delay.
- When a broadcast message is pending, CastAway! will wait this
- delay period between rings. (default = 60 seconds)
- /W=99 where 99 is a value greater than 10 sets the wait delay.
- This delay specifies how long a broadcast message will remain
- screen before CastAway! resumes execution of the currently working
- process. (default = 15 seconds)
- /H CastAway! will not pop-up unless the hot-key is pressed.
- /Q disables all audio (sound) notification.
- /S0 enables the default "double pulse" notification.
- /S1 enables the "phone ringing" notification.
- /S2 enables the "standard beep" notification.
- /S3 enables the "phasors" notification.
- /S4 enables the "mystery sound" notification.
-
- /OFF temporarily disables CastAway!
- /ON re-enables CastAway!
-
-
- CHANGING THE DEFAULT HOT-KEY
-
- You can also change CastAway!'s default hot-key of ALT-C via
- the command line with the following command line parameters:
-
- # Tells CastAway! to use <CTRL> instead of <ALT> in the hot-
- key.
-
- % Tells CastAway! to use <CTRL>-<ALT> instead of just <ALT>
- in the hot-key.
-
- & Tells CastAway! to use <CTRL>-<LEFT SHIFT> instead of
- <ALT> in the hot-key.
-
- ! Tells CastAway! to use <ALT>-<LEFT SHIFT> instead of
- <ALT> in the hot-key.
-
- A-Z Any alphabetic character from A to Z can be specified
- to work in conjunction with <ALT> or <CTRL> in the hot-
- key.
-
- Fxx Any function key (F1-F12) can be specified to work in
- conjunction with <ALT> or <CTRL> in the hot-key.
-
- Examples:
-
- CASTAWAY alone defaults to the <ALT>-<C> hot-key, or if
- CastAway! has already been loaded, the hot-key is not changed.
-
- CASTAWAY X tells CastAway! to use <ALT>-<X> as its hot-key.
-
- CASTAWAY #Z tells CastAway! to use <CTRL>-<Z> as its hot-key.
-
- CASTAWAY F12 tells CastAway! to use <ALT>-<F12> as its hot-key.
-
- CASTAWAY %F5 tells CastAway! to use <CTRL>-<ALT>-<F5> as its hot-key.
-
- CASTAWAY &Z tells CastAway! to use <CTRL>-<LEFT SHIFT>-<Z> as its
- hot-key.

- COMPATIBILITY CONSIDERATIONS
-
- For best results, CastAway! should be loaded after the NetWare
- shell (NETx), and before any other pop-up programs.
-
- CastAway! may experience problems with some revisions of some
- manufacturer's VGA adapters. If your screen becomes corrupted
- when CastAway! pops up, or after exiting CastAway!, include the
- following statement in your AUTOEXEC.BAT file:
-
- SET VGASAVE=OFF
-
- Certain sound effects have been determined to cause occasional
- problems on NetWare non-dedicated servers. If you experience
- any such problems, try loading CastAway! with the /S2, /S3, /S4
- or /Q parameters.

- * ForwardIT! - An MHS mail agent for automatically forwarding
- MHS based electronic mail messages. ForwardIT! can forward
- (or copy) messages addressed to an MHS address to an alternate
- address.
-
- ForwardIT! is most useful in the MHS remote e-mail environment.
- By remote, we refer to field workers or business travelers who
- operate ExpressIT! Remote, or other MHS compatible remote
- software, on a PC or laptop to access their electronic mail
- from a distant location. Examples could include a salesperson
- between sales calls, a business traveler in a hotel room,
- or work-at-home scenarios.
-
- Without ForwardIT!, when mail is sent to a recipient's office
- address, MHS does not allow for a remote user to dial into the
- network and retrieve mail waiting for their office address. Mail
- addressed to this office address can only be picked up at the
- office.
-
- In order to send a message to the user's MHS remote, the sender
- must assume responsibility for sending a copy of the message to
- the remote MHS address.
-
- With ForwardIT!, the user leaves a forwarding address at the
- office, and while they're out, all messages will be forwarded,
- or copied, to their forwarding address, giving users transparent
- access to their electronic mail while away from the office.
-
- This forwarding address can be any valid MHS address, including
- addresses via MHS gateways.
